https://govconwire.com/wp-content/uploads/2022/02/aecom-led-industry-team-.mp3 A joint venture led by AECOM will provide architectural and engineering services to the Federal Emergency Management Agency’s flood and hazard risk reduction initiative under a potential five-year, $300 million contract.
The Compass Production and Technical Services JV will help the agency analyze natural disaster risks in historically underserved and disadvantaged areas throughout FEMA Regions 4, 6 and 7 as part of the Risk Mapping, Assessment and Planning program , AECOM said Monday.
Seventeen states compose the three geographic regions covered by the indefinite-quantity/indefinite-delivery contract to Compass PTS JV.
AECOM’s team members include ABS Group, CDM Federal Programs Corporation, Fugro, Halff Associates and T&M Associates.
The IDIQ award has a performance period of one year and four one-year option periods.
